We're tracking images with id. We're tracking items with commonscat set in monuments_all. If we have a certain amount of images (say 10) and commonscat is not set in the database, it's probably time to create a category to move the images to.
I think, also IDs with 1 or 2 images can have their own categories and such category can be useful. The tool should facilitate the creating process for whatever monument in the list (and to propose the name of the created category and their parent categories). When a monument have not the "Commonscat" icon, it should have a "Create Commonscat" icon instead. However, the tool should also detect: * whether the ID is not listed in "Missing commons category links" (and to add the Commonscat link from the list) * whether (some of) the images with the ID are listed in some existing category which can be suspected to be the category of the monument.
